On 6/16/05, Marcin Lara <mlara@zec.lodz.pl> wrote: > Hi, >=20 > What driver i should use with D-Link DGE-550SX network ethernet adapter i= n > FreeBSD ? I have a machine with DGE-550 adapter and FreeBSD does not detect it. I never tried hard to find a way to force it to work in FreeBSD (as that machine has 2 other ethernet adapters) but it may be possible to use an NDIS Windows driver for it, as mentioned, for example, at http://www.freebsd.org/doc/en_US.ISO8859-1/books/handbook/network-wireless.= html.
